Technical Specifications
The TDA7275 boasts a set of technical specifications designed to meet the demands of modern audio systems:
- Supply Voltage Range: 10V to 50V
- Output Power: 30W per channel
- Total Harmonic Distortion (THD): 0.03%
- Signal-to-Noise Ratio (SNR): 95 dB
